Surgical Technology Clinical Coordinator

The Surgical Technology Clinical Coordinator is responsible for ensuring that students receive quality, compliant clinical experiences and that adequate clinical site placements are available. This includes coordinating clinical assignments, preparing students through lab and classroom instruction, and maintaining communication with clinical affiliates. The role also supports program compliance, accreditation standards, and student success from clinical preparation through completion.

Qualifications

Licenses/Certifications

  • Unencumbered and active Surgical Technologist credential from an NCAA nationally accredited program (required)

Education & Experience

  • Associate's degree in Surgical Technology and minimum of four (4) years clinical experience in surgical technology with at least three (3) years in the operating room scrub role within the last five (5) years (required)
